Chemical Variability of the Berry Essential Oil of Two Subspecies of Juniperus Oxycedrus L. from Northwestern Algeria

Maghnia Boussaïd,
Chahrazed Bekhechi,
Abdellatif Bouayed
et al.

Abstract: The chemical composition of 33 oil samples isolated from the berries of individual trees of two subspecies of Juniperus oxycedrus L., collected in four locations in Tlemcen and Aïn Temouchent provinces, was investigated by GC‐FID, GC/MS and 13CNMR. In total, 83 compounds were identified, accounting for 85.9% to 98.6% of the total composition. Yields ranged between 0.02 and 0.40% (w/w). All compositions were submitted to statistical analysis.
